Republic of the Congo - Import of Fixed Wing Aircraft of An Unladen Weight Not Exceeding 2,000 kg
Since 2012, Republic of the Congo Import of Fixed Wing Aircraft of An Unladen Weight Not Exceeding 2,000 kg was up 48.4% year on year. In 2017, the country was number 70 among other countries in Import of Fixed Wing Aircraft of An Unladen Weight Not Exceeding 2,000 kg with $829,064.63. Republic of the Congo is overtaken by Malta, which was ranked number 69 with $852,567.56 and is followed by Peru with $747,716.61. Thailand ranked the highest with $571,693,639.1 in 2019, that is +11.1% versus 2018. Myanmar, United States and China resp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Myanmar recorded the best 5 years average growth at +244.8% per year, while Kuwait was the worst growing country at -80.4% per year.
